Can toxic relationships turn good?

Yes, toxic relationships can change. But that comes with a very big if. A toxic relationship can change if and only if both partners are equally committed to overcoming it with lots of open communication, honesty, self-reflection, and possibly professional help, individually and together.

Why do I crave toxic relationships?

In the brain, dopamine (the brain's happy-dance drug) responds to lust. Dopamine encodes on the anticipation of reward. Like the compulsive gambler anticipating the big pay-off, the toxic relationship addict is waiting for the jackpot of love and affection from the other person.

Why do I attract toxic partners?

A toxic partner finds it hard to feel content and safe within a relationship, no matter how loving and supportive you are. Their behaviours tend to be driven by unmet needs, which often go back to neglectful, unloving, or abusive experiences in their childhood.

What is toxic texting?

Toxic texting is when someone texts you toxic messages, controlling your texting life and causing you anxiety. Toxic texters may insist that their texts receive immediate attention, read all your communications and police your phone, gaslight you, and then isolate you.
